A Different Version Found On Arrow

The first and only other live-action appearance by Mr. Terrific was in the CW’s Arrow. Arrow fans met Curtis Holt (played by Echo Kellum) well into the series, in Season 4, as an employee of Felicity Smoak at Palmer Technologies. He had previously been an Olympic athlete who won the bronze medal and was known for his high level of intelligence.

During one of Oliver Queen’s darker periods as the Arrow, Curtis became a vigilante and then a member of Team Arrow. Though we never see Superman in this series, we do get plenty of crossovers with Supergirl, and Mr. Terrific is an essential part of the crew. 

DC’s Genius-Level Hero

In Superman, we will get a slightly different version of Mr. Terrific, Michael Holt. The character, Michael Curtis Holt, first appeared in DC Comics in 1997 in Spectre. The classic version of Michael Holt has a genius-level intellect, is a scientist, an engineer, and a medical doctor, and he’s a skilled athlete and martial artist. Indeed, he possesses 14 PhDs and built a multi-million dollar company, which he then sold to Waynetech. 

The Justice Society Of America

It is reasonable to expect that Gunn will return to this version of the hero in Superman as Mr. Terrific serves the Justice Society of America as its chairman. It is worth noting that the JSA is the precursor to the Justice League of America, which is co-run by Batman. Mr. Terrific and Batman have a friendly rivalry, so it will be interesting to see what the relationship is between Superman and Mr. Terrific in the upcoming film.
